Produktbeschreibung
All you need to know about writing a screenplay that sells. 12 short chapters reveal the secrets to writing a screenplay that stands above the competition and has the greatest chance of selling. Read this book and keep it by your side as you write your next screenplay. You'll avoid the pitfalls and problems that mark you as an amateur.
Autorenporträt
The author, long-standing Writers Guild of America writer-producer Robert L. McCullough, has nearly 300 produced script credits and is a founder of The Santa Barbara International Screenplay Awards, The Diverse Writers Outreach Awards, The Wiki Screenplay Contest, and The Los Angeles International Screenplay Awards. With an M.A. in Screenwriting, an MFA from The American Film Institute, and a long professional career of promoting aspiring writers into working professionals at every major studio, he now reveals the specific guidelines for giving your screenplays and scripts the professional appearance demanded by the marketplace.
